Rob Cross tweetz:
My colourised and restored August 1911 Robert French photo of a bustling Rathmines Junction in Dublin featuring pedestrians, cyclists, trams, and horses. Original b&w photo from the National Library of Ireland.

Paul O’Donoghue tweetz:
Here’s inside one of Dublin’s new legal bedsits.
You can’t open the bathroom door without hitting the bed.
Smaller than a disabled car park space. For €1,300 a month.
